Bangladesh opposition coalition cry foul over rejected nominations

December 3, 2018December 3, 2018

An alliance of opposition parties accused Bangladesh’s Election Commission (EC) on Monday of being biased in favor of the ruling Awami League Party after it rejected nearly a quarter of the candidates the alliance nominated for elections on Dec. 30.
